A person with ASL skills is likely to be hard of hearing and uses this dominant sign language for better communication and expression. Therefore, it is essential that when finding a job, this person can have all their communication needs met.
<h3 /><h3>Importance of inclusion in the workplace</h3>
It is essential that organizations are open and able to receive professionals with some disability or difficulty, because despite their limitations, any individual has the possibility to develop and contribute with creativity and innovation to a job.
Therefore, it is important that when receiving a person who uses ASL as a language, the company adapts its processes to have greater inclusion and integration of the individual to the place and to co-workers.
Some measures that could be taken to meet the needs of this individual could be the presence of a professional capable of understanding ASL, as well as work materials and information made available in that language.
